You can also control the light via the Philips Hue Bluetooth app. As Philips Hue bulbs use the Zigbee standard, they can work with some Zigbee smart home hubs rather than a Hue Bridge. However, the integration isn't always as reliable, or available with as many features, as it is with a Hue Bridge.

In principle, most new models of Hue lamps can be used without a bridge. This is because most lamps have a Bluetooth module since 2019. This makes it possible to connect to the lamps via another app. If you are using Philips Hue lamps for the first time and are simply overwhelmed with the installation of the hub and its capabilities, we recommend using the lamps without a bridge.

For $50, the Philips Hue Tap is a wireless four-button remote that can control your Philips Hue lights. The coolest thing about it is that it powers itself whenever you press a button, so you'll never need to recharge it or replace its batteries.
